A&M Rugby Team
bows to Texas
Only managing to score once
in the whole game, the A&M II
team of the Texas A&M Rugby
Club fell to the Austin Rugy
Club 5-3, Saturday. “Big” Bob
Elmore kicked across the three
points for the A&M squad.
“The wind played a large fac
tor in our loss,” commented Rog
er Boos, coach. “We would have
scored another time, hut the wind
blew the ball back in our faces.
We kept the ball up with the
forwards most of the time and
the ball stayed mostly within
Austin’s 20-yard line. Only fran
tic efforts on Austin’s part kept
them from losing.”
The club tentatively plays St.
Edwards this weekend. It has
not been determined where the
game will be held if played.
